RECOGNISE Identify the UAS (UNDESIRED AIRCRAFT STATE)


CONFIRMATION is vital for situation awareness
CONFIRM
LOUD and CLEAR call from the PF
ANNOUNCE – “UPSET NOSE HIGH / LOW”
NOTE specific airline calls may differ from these.

AUTOMATION? Automation can remain on, provided the divergence is decreasing,


otherwise AP / AT / FD off

UNLOAD to 0.5G, light in the seat, pressure on the shoulder strap


UNLOAD
ROLL the shortest way to wings level
ROLL THRUST: Nose high consider increase
Nose low, decrease`
THRUST
NOTE SPD BRK go be used to avoid overspeed, VSW increases with use
STABILISE SET about 30 pitch attitude and ~75% N1 (initial target)

CONFIGURATION CHECK
SPD BRK / FLAPS / LG

RECOVERY COMPLETE

ENERGY STATE AWARENESS, key factors

CAS (SPEED) The speed, relative to G/D (V min drag) is critical to the energy state of the a/c
ADDITIONAL INFORMATION ALSO FROM
G/D (GREEN DOT)
• The speed trend (10 seconds)
SPEED TREND • The speed relative to VSW
• Load factor (”G” load)
VSW

THRUST The thrust in conjunction with the speed trend adds vital energy state awareness for
• ACTUAL the recovery.
• LIMIT Consider the drag, ie SPD BRK, L/G and manage as required
NOTE the available thrust at altitude is very limited
